        Is it possible to manually control the outer glow of the button, too?

        #51701
        CheshireCat
        Participant

          My first idea was to use a timer, but maybe someone has a better solution 🙂

          I use the functions Hide- and ShowGlow from the acGlow unit. You can set the time interval to a value that you need.

          Code:
          uses Windows, sCommonData, acGlow;

          procedure TForm2.sButton1Click(Sender: TObject);
          begin
          sButton1.Default := not sButton1.Default;
          end;

          procedure TForm2.Timer1Timer(Sender: TObject);
          var
          skd : TsCommonData;
          R, RBox : TRect;
          DC : hdc;
          begin
          skd := sButton1.SkinData;

          if (sButton1.Default) then
          begin
          if skd.GlowID <> -1 then HideGlow(skd.GlowID);
          if GetWindowRect(TWinControl(skd.FOwnerControl).Handle, R) then
          begin
          DC := GetWindowDC(TWinControl(skd.FOwnerControl).Handle);
          if GetClipBox(DC, RBox) = 0 then Exit;
          ReleaseDC(TWinControl(skd.FOwnerControl).Handle, DC);
          skd.GlowID := ShowGlow(R, RBox, skd.SkinSection, 'GLOW', skd.SkinManager.gd[skd.SkinIndex].GlowMargin,
          MaxByte, sButton1.Handle, skd);
          end;
          end else
          begin
          if (skd.GlowID <> -1) and not (skd.FMouseAbove) then
          begin
          HideGlow(skd.GlowID);
          skd.GlowID := -1;
          end;
          end;
          end;
